How Our Garage Water Damage Cleanup Process Works
When you call us, our team springs into action. We’ll assess the damage, identify the source of the leak, and create a customized plan to restore your garage. Our process is meticulous, and we use only the best equipment to ensure the job is done right. We won’t cut corners or rush the process.
Step 1: Assessment and Containment
Our technicians will evaluate the damage, identify any safety hazards, and contain the affected area to prevent further damage. This is crucial in preventing secondary damage and ensuring your safety.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We’ll use industrial-grade pumps and vacuums to extract water from your garage, including any standing water, wet carpets, and saturated materials. This is where the real cleanup begins.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Our team will use advanced drying equipment to remove moisture from your garage, including walls, ceilings, and floors. This is the most critical step in preventing mold and mildew growth.
Step 4: Sanitizing and Deodorizing
We’ll use eco-friendly sanitizing agents to remove any bacteria, viruses, or fungi that may have been present in the water. This ensures your garage is safe to occupy.
Step 5: Repair and Restoration
Once the drying process is complete, our team will repair any damaged materials, replace any wet insulation, and restore your garage to its original condition. This is where we get to see the before-and-after magic happen.

Garage Water Damage Cleanup Cost In Palm Springs, FL
The cost of garage water damage cleanup in Palm Springs, FL can vary depending on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ions. These are estimates, not guarantees. We’ll provide a free estimate after assessing your property.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, type of flooring and materials |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ment used, and duration of drying process |
| Sanitizing and Deodorizing | $200 – $1,000 | Type of sanitizing agents used, size of affected area, and level of contamination |
| Repair and Restoration | $1,500 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, type of materials replaced, and level of labor required |
| Containment and Assessment |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, type of containment materials used, and level of expertise required |
| More Services (optional) | $500 – $2,500 | Type of services required (e.g., mold remediation, structural repairs) |
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ment. We offer free estimates and flexible payment options.
